Three-peat for TodaysTrucking.com
TORONTO — For the third consecutive year this website has been honored with a prestigious Kenneth R. Wilson Award for Best Website by the Canadian Business Press.
TodaysTrucking.com took home a Silver award in the category, meaning the site has placed in the official top two showings each year since the award’s inception. TT.com won Gold last year and Silver in 2005 — when the Best Website category made its first appearance at the KRWs.
Today’s Trucking’s sister publication highwaySTAR was also awarded a Silver in the Best Profile of a Person category.
The two were the only transportation-related publications to receive a KRW award this year.
Today’s Trucking magazine’s Rolf Lockwood also got a Top Five honorable mention for his story “Hybrids, hybrids everywhere.”
The KRW Awards, presented annually in Toronto by the Canadian Business Press, represent the best of trade and business magazine journalism in Canada.
Since 1994, Newcom’s trucking publications have been awarded with eight Gold, nine Silver, and 13 Top Five honorable mentions.
According to Masthead magazine — a publication covering the magazine publishing industry — Today’s Trucking ranks 26th among the top 102 magazines in Canada (including both business trade and consumer titles) for total award placement per nomination at presentations across the nation. It also places 4th overall among all business trade publications.
